Tired of Wasting Money? How to Spot ACV Gummies That Actually Deliver on Gut & Metabolism Promises (Without the Side Effects)

You see ACV gummies everywhere, promising everything from weight management to better gut health. But many of these products fall short, offering minimal active ingredients and often causing stomach upset or adding unnecessary sugar to your diet. If you're tired of ACV gummies that don't work or cause stomach issues, it's time to understand what actually supports your gut and metabolism effectively.

Most ACV gummies fail to deliver on their promises because they lack sufficient acetic acid, the primary active compound in apple cider vinegar. To get any noticeable effect, you would need to consume a large number of gummies, which often means ingesting excess sugar and artificial ingredients. This undermines any potential health benefit and can lead to digestive discomfort.

Why It Happens: Understanding the Mechanisms for Real Results

The proposed benefits of apple cider vinegar largely stem from its acetic acid content. Acetic acid is thought to influence metabolism by activating AMPK, an enzyme that regulates energy homeostasis. It may also play a role in gut health by modulating the gut microbiome. However, for these mechanisms to activate, a significant and consistent dose of acetic acid is required.

Most gummies contain only a trace amount of acetic acid per serving, often less than what's found in a single tablespoon of liquid ACV. This low concentration means the active mechanism is unlikely to be triggered effectively. Furthermore, many gummies add sugar to mask the vinegar taste, which counteracts any metabolic benefit. Alternative: Glucomannan Fiber for Appetite Control and Gut Regularity

For direct gut support and appetite management, Glucomannan Fiber offers a clear mechanism. This soluble dietary fiber absorbs water in the digestive tract, forming a gel that promotes a feeling of fullness and slows gastric emptying. This can help you manage appetite. It also acts as a prebiotic, supporting healthy gut bacteria and promoting regular bowel movements.

FAQ

Q: Can ACV gummies help with weight loss? A: While some research suggests liquid apple cider vinegar may have a modest impact on satiety and metabolism, most ACV gummies contain insufficient acetic acid to deliver these benefits effectively. Many also contain added sugar, which can counteract weight management efforts.

Q: What is the best way to get ACV benefits? A: If you want to consume apple cider vinegar, the most direct way is to dilute a small amount of liquid ACV in water and drink it, ideally with a straw to protect tooth enamel.
